Reporting to the ASHA CE Registry

SpeechPathology.com will report coursework to ASHA upon request for our members who are paid members of the ASHA CE registry and want ASHA to maintain a record of their CEUs. Any courses that are offered for ASHA CEUs can be reported to the ASHA registry. 

If you maintain your own course records, are not an ASHA registry member, and/or are not eligible to earn ASHA CEUs, you should check “No” for ASHA reporting. You may print your SpeechPathology.com certificates of completion or transcript as proof of coursework.

In order for SpeechPathology.com to report your CEU credits to the ASHA CE registry, you will need to check “Yes” for ASHA reporting on the pre-exam page when taking each course, and provide your ASHA account number, if it is not already in your SpeechPathology.com profile. By doing so, you consent to having your information sent to ASHA CE. If you have completed these requirements, SpeechPathology.com will transmit course completion information for on-demand courses to ASHA immediately after you pass the exam and complete the course evaluation. Course completion information for live webinars will be sent to ASHA on the 11th day after the webinar date. Messaging on your transcript page will let you know the reporting status of your course. 

If you initially chose “No” for ASHA reporting, this reporting preference can be changed on your SpeechPathology.com transcript page for up to 10 days after the course completion date for on-demand courses, or 10 days after the event date for live webinars.

Reporting to the Pennsylvania Department of Human Services

continued will report courses approved by the Pennsylvania Department of Human Services (DHS) for fulfilling the compliance requirement on abuse education for mandated reporters approximately every two weeks. If you are licensed in Pennsylvania and would like us to report for you, simply select "yes" for reporting to "PA-AbuseEd" when completing an approved course, and enter your date of birth and the last four digits of your social security number to ensure accurate reporting.
